Strengths & Weaknesses
Kling
Unlimited email sending with no per-contact pricing eliminates scaling costs as your list grows
Full data ownership with self-hosted deployment on AWS, GCP, Azure, DigitalOcean or custom hardware
Complete feature parity with enterprise tools like Klaviyo at a fraction of the cost ($0-$19/mo vs $720+/mo)
Built-in GDPR and CCPA compliance with data never leaving your servers
Requires technical expertise to deploy and maintain self-hosted infrastructure
Limited third-party integration ecosystem compared to established SaaS alternatives
API documentation not readily visible, suggesting less mature developer tooling
Mailchimp
Extremely beginner-friendly interface with minimal learning curve—usable within hours
Massive integration ecosystem with 300+ native connections including all major e-commerce and CRM platforms
Strong deliverability reputation and reliable infrastructure backed by Intuit
AI-powered features including send time optimization, subject line suggestions, and predictive audience segmentation
Pricing scales aggressively—can become very expensive past 10,000 contacts (e.g., $135-$350/month for 10k contacts)
Now charges for all contacts including unsubscribed and non-confirmed users, significantly increasing costs
Automation depth is limited compared to automation-first platforms like ActiveCampaign—lacks complex conditional logic
